From: Felix Fietkau <nbd@nbd.name>
|
||||
Date: Mon, 8 Jun 2020 17:02:39 +0200
|
||||
Subject: [PATCH] net: ethernet: mtk_eth_soc: significantly reduce mdio bus
|
||||
access latency
|
||||
|
||||
usleep_range often ends up sleeping much longer than the 10-20us provided
|
||||
as a range here. This causes significant latency in mdio bus acceses,
|
||||
which easily adds multiple seconds to the boot time on MT7621 when polling
|
||||
DSA slave ports.
|
||||
Use cond_resched instead of usleep_range, since the MDIO access does not
|
||||
take much time
|
||||
|
||||
Signed-off-by: Felix Fietkau <nbd@nbd.name>

From: Felix Fietkau <nbd@nbd.name>
|
||||
Date: Wed, 26 Aug 2020 17:48:14 +0200
|
||||
Subject: [PATCH] net: ethernet: mtk_eth_soc: drop descriptor cpu-own bit check
|
||||
in qdma tx cleanup
|
||||
|
||||
mtk_poll_tx_qdma already checks the MTK_QTX_DRX_PTR register, which points
|
||||
at the last completed descriptor.
|
||||
To slightly improve performance, also remove the register bit which forces
|
||||
the hardware to write back this bit earlier.
|
||||
|
||||
Signed-off-by: Felix Fietkau <nbd@nbd.name>
